STRAWBERRY-ORANGE-BANANA SMOOTHIE
Quick, simple smoothie. No dairy, no soy...just fruit. Note: This is one of the recipes I adopted in the Great 'Zaar Ophan Adoption of 2005;. I hope you enjoy it.
Provided by UnknownChef86
Categories Smoothies
Time 5m
Yield 1-2 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 3
Steps:
- Put 1/2 cup orange juice in blender.
- Add strawberries and banana.
- Blend until smooth, adding up to 1/2 cup additional orange juice if necessary to obtain desired consistency (I prefer to use 1 full cup orange juice).
- Serve.
- Makes enough for 1 large smoothie or 2 small smoothies.

HEALTHY STRAWBERRY, ORANGE, BANANA, SOYMILK SMOOTHIE
This is a great all-natural smoothie. It has no added sugar or other additives, and all ingredients fresh and healthy.
Provided by AZFoodie
Categories Smoothies
Time 5m
Yield 2 Smoothies, 2 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Pour soymilk and orange juice in blender.
- Add strawberries and banana to blender.
- Add yogurt.
- Blend on medium or high until fruit is completely chopped up.
- Add 8-10 ice cubes (you can add more or less ice to make the smoothie thicker or thinner).
- Blend on high for 1-2 minutes. Taste a small sample to make sure the ice is completely blended - you should not be able to chew on any ice chunks! If there are ice chunks, then you should keep blending it a little longer.
- Enjoy!
Nutrition Facts : Calories 194.9, Fat 4.5, SaturatedFat 1.6, Cholesterol 8, Sodium 94.3, Carbohydrate 33.2, Fiber 3.1, Sugar 21.9, Protein 7.4

STRAWBERRY ORANGE SMOOTHIE WITH A TWIST
This is a recipe I have made for RSC 11. Not you average smoothie. The twist is the fancy raspberry rimmed glass!
Provided by anme7039
Categories Smoothies
Time 7m
Yield 2 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Combine everthing in a blender except the preserves and sugar and blend until smooth.
- Spread preserves on one plate and sprinkle some sugar an another.
- dip the rim of the glass you plan to serve this treat in onto the plate with preserves on it to coat the rim of the glass -- Or spread the preserves on the glass with a knife or VERY clean digits until the rim is coated.
- Then dip the raspberry covered rim in sugar and then fill with the smoothie and enjoy.
Nutrition Facts : Calories 167.1, Fat 2.4, SaturatedFat 1.4, Cholesterol 9.2, Sodium 67.9, Carbohydrate 31.7, Fiber 2.5, Sugar 22, Protein 5.5
